layout: post title: “2019-11-10- IOS项目开发.markdown” date: 2019-11-10 12:11:30 +0800

  1. 更改app名称 1) 直接改info.plist bundle name 2) 更改项目设置General中的display name
  2. 在项目中安装pod pod init/install
  3. 在项目中显示pod 重新open xcworkspace而不是xcodeproj
  4. 正常的创建xcode项目 https://www.jianshu.com/p/a78a1b09e2c6
  5. 日志打印 print(“hellow”)
  6. 网络请求 Alamofire
  7. swift和object互相引用 1) swift调用oc build-setting中设置Object-c bridging header 为带有ob的头文件. 2) oc调用swift 如果找不到头文件,请直接在build-setting中直接设置 如果引入swift的头文件后,不能使用类或者方法,请检查引入的.h文件 是否有你想要的声明,注意需要导入的类和方法需要使用@objc声明 另外swift对象需要继承NSObject
  8. 判断是否是主线程 Thread.isMainThread

https://www.jianshu.com/p/f860fe1718ca https://www.cnblogs.com/qingche/p/4664819.html https://blog.csdn.net/sinat_21886795/article/details/79420084

https://www.imooc.com/qadetail/80225